Appearence

Congo Red appears as a red-brown powder or as a crystalline solid. It is known for its vivid color and is often used as a pH indicator. When in aqueous solution, it exhibits a blue-violet color over a pH range of 3 to 5, turning into a red form as the pH increases.

Comment on solubility

Solubility Insights

The solubility of the compound tetrasodium;4-imino-5-oxo-3,6-bis[[4-(2-sulfonatooxyethylsulfonyl)phenyl]hydrazono]naphthalene-2,7-disulfonate is influenced by several factors, primarily due to its highly ionic nature. This unique structure incorporates multiple sulfonate groups which play a crucial role in its solubilization.

Key points regarding its solubility include:

  • High Solubility in Water: As a salt, this compound is expected to exhibit excellent solubility in water, facilitating its use in aqueous solutions.
  • PH Dependence: The solubility can vary with pH levels; typically, it can dissolve well in neutral to slightly alkaline conditions.
  • Ionic Interactions: Presence of multiple anionic sulfonate groups enhances its ability to interact with polar solvents, promoting solubility.
  • Potential Aggregate Formation: At high concentrations, it may form aggregates or micelles due to hydrophobic interactions between its phenyl moieties.
